Falling Skies (TV Series 2011–2015)

“Falling Skies” is a science fiction TV series that aired from 2011 to 2015, captivating audiences around the world with its thrilling storylines and engaging characters. Created by Robert Rodat and produced by Steven Spielberg, the show takes place in a post-apocalyptic world where Earth has been invaded by a species known as the Espheni.

The series follows a group of survivors led by former history professor Tom Mason, played by Noah Wyle, as they struggle to fight back against the alien occupation and protect what remains of humanity. As the characters band together to form a resistance movement known as the 2nd Massachusetts, they face numerous challenges and threats in their quest for freedom.
